Subject: Digest scheduler cut-over complete

Team,

The batch email digest scheduler moved from Quillmere to the new Fennwick worker pool over the weekend. All daily and weekly digests now run off the shared cron shards, and the legacy queue is drained and frozen. We saw one duplicate send during the overlap window; dedupe guards are now active. Latency on digest assembly dropped about 40%.

For reference at the sync, the production scheduler is currently running with these settings.

deployment values, bahop-fahag:
[silok]
host = silok.lumictech.test
user = silok_svc
database = silok_prod

# Break-Glass Access: Deep-Link Routing Config (Wayfarer App)

If the Wayfarer mobile app's deep-link routing table becomes corrupted and normal deploys are blocked, contractors may use break-glass access to push an emergency routing fix. First notify the Lanternside on-call lead and record the incident in the ledger. Then unlock the emergency config store with the passphrase below.

vault phrase of yadug-bafof = gilys-holox-kasath-fraath

Night-shift staff: Floor 4 of the Tellhaven Building opens this week. After 21:00, access is via the rear stairwell only; the lifts are locked out overnight during the settling period. Complete a walk-through of the new floor once per shift and log it. The stairwell keypad accepts the code below.

badge for yahop-fawep: bdg-XBKXI-68071

# Flaglight Rollouts — Approvals

Quick version for on-call: any rollout touching more than 5% of traffic needs an approval in Flaglight before the ramp continues. Kill switches don't need approval — just flip them and note it in the incident channel. Scheduled ramps pause automatically if error budget burns hot. If you're stuck at 2 a.m. with a pending approval, there's one person authorized to override, and that's the approver below.

account owner for tagep-bafof: Norael Gilax Juleth

Alert: the Cartwheel dispatch service's driver-assignment heuristic is occasionally matching drivers outside their authorized zone when the geofence cache is stale. From a security standpoint this means assignment decisions can bypass zone-based access controls for up to ten minutes after a boundary change. The Kestrelport team has shipped a cache-invalidation patch to staging. Reviewers should confirm the audit log captures pre-patch mismatches before sign-off.

escalation mailbox, kaweg-kahif: druwyn.sordor@nelvroworks.corp